/**
* Remove the {@code from} {@link KamNode} and collapse its adjacent
* network to the {@code to} {@link KamNode}. Any {@link KamEdge edges}
* shared between {@code from} and {@code to} are necessarily deleted.
*
* <p>
* For example given:
*
* <pre>
* A -> B -> C
* |
* V
* E <- D -> F
* </pre>
*
* if we replace {@code B} with {@code D} we end up with:
* <pre>
* A -> D -> C
* / \
* v v
* E F
* </pre>
* </p>
*
* @param from {@link KamNode} node to collapse
* @param to {@link KamNode} node that is preserved and subsumes the
* network of {@code from}
*/
public void collapseNode(final KamNode from, KamNode to);
